Iranian press: Foreign Minister Araghchi to pay an official visit to Oman

The official Iranian news agency IRNA reported that Iranian Foreign Minister Abbas Araghchi will pay an official visit to Oman tomorrow.

While uncertainty continues regarding the negotiation process between the US and Iran, it has been reported that Iranian Foreign Minister Abbas Araghchi will lead a diplomatic delegation on an official visit to Oman tomorrow.

According to the official Iranian news agency IRNA, the discussions Araghchi will hold with Omani officials will address bilateral relations as well as regional developments, primarily the latest situation in the Strait of Hormuz.

Indirect talks were held in Qatar

Iranian Deputy Foreign Minister Kazem Gharibabadi met with Pakistani and Qatari officials in Doha, the capital of Qatar, on July 1. Within the scope of these contacts, indirect technical talks were held with the US side, and it was noted that the implementation process of the memorandum of understanding between the parties, the latest developments in Lebanon, and the release of frozen Iranian assets were discussed.

Gharibabadi announced that an agreement had been reached to establish an official communication channel for reporting and recording violations of the memorandum of understanding signed between the US and Iran.

Gharibabadi also stated that he held a meeting with officials from the Central Bank of Qatar and that the use of a portion of Iran's 6 billion dollars in frozen funds was discussed. Gharibabadi said that the parties had agreed on the use of resources from this fund to purchase necessary products in line with Iran's needs.
